1. High-Quality Air Spring Replacements
Often, the first point of failure is the air springs themselves. Brands known for their durability offer direct-fit replacements that restore original ride height and comfort. These are essential if you want to maintain the vehicle's stock functionality but with renewed reliability, a critical consideration before looking at more involved modifications like a 3rd Gen Tacoma lift kit.
2. Air Compressor and Sensor Upgrades
A failing compressor or faulty height sensors can render the entire system useless. Upgrading these components ensures the system can effectively manage air pressure. Reliable aftermarket compressors provide consistent performance, and new sensors recalibrate the system for accurate height adjustments.
The most successful GX470 air suspension upgrades prioritize restoring original function before enhancing capability.
3. Coilover Conversion Kits
For ultimate control and durability, many GX470 owners opt for a coilover conversion. This replaces the entire air suspension with robust coil springs and performance shocks. Kits often offer adjustable damping and spring rates, allowing fine-tuning for specific driving conditions, from daily commuting to demanding off-road excursions, similar to how a Hummer H2 lift kit might offer adjustable ride height.

Comparison of Upgrade Types
Here's a simplified comparison of common upgrade routes:
| Upgrade Type | Primary Benefit | Considerations |
|---|---|---|
| Air Spring Replacement | Restores original comfort & height | Limited performance enhancement |
| Compressor/Sensor Upgrade | Restores system functionality | Requires functional air springs |
| Coilover Conversion | Maximum durability & adjustability | Higher cost, potential loss of variable height |
| Advanced Air Systems | Manual height control & comfort | Complex installation, ongoing maintenance |
